17.13.010 Purpose:The procedures regulating short subdivisions are establishedtoprovidefortheorderlyandefficientdivisionoflandonasmallscale;to promote the public health,safety,and general welfare,andtosubstantiallycomplywiththeprovisionsofRCWChapter58.17.
17.13.020 Scope:The division or redivision of land into nine (9)or fewer lots,tracts,parcels,sites,or divisions for the purpose of sale or lease
or transfer of ownership not exceeding four (4)acres in total area andwhichhasnotbeendividedintoashortsubdivisionwithinaperiodoffive(5)years is subject to this chapter.

17.13.060 Dedications:In the event that the short plat includes a dedication ofstreets,rights-of-way,parks,playgrounds,easements,reservations,irrigation water rights-of-way,or any area to be dedicated to publicuse,the Plat Administrator shall forward the instrument of dedicationtogetherwithanyrestrictionsorlimitationsthereontotheCouncilforapproval.The Council shall approve the instrument of dedicationpriortoanyshortplatapprovalbythePlatAdministrator.Submissionofaninstrumentofdedicationshallconstituteapprovalinwritingbytheapplicantforasixty(60)day extension of the short subdivisionpreliminaryplatapprovalperiodassetoutinSection17.13.030 (A 9)of this chapter.All dedications shall be recorded as part of theplat.

17.13.080 Expiration of Preliminary Plat:
A.Approval of any preliminary short plat shall expire and become null
and void one (1)year after the date of preliminary plat approval.
B.The Plat Administrator may grant one (1)extension of the prelim-inar.y plat approval for a period not to exceed one (1)year pro-vided that the request for an extension is filed at least thirty(30)days before the expiration of the one (1)year period from thedateoftheplat's preliminary approval.
17.13.090 Appeals:Any decision approving or disapproving any preliminary shortplatshallbereviewableforunlawful,arbitrary,capricious or corruptactionornon-action by writ of review before the Superior Court ofGrantCount.y.Said application for a writ of review shall be made tothecourtwithinthirty(30)days from any decision to be reviewed.The cost of transcription of all records ordered certified by the courtforsuchreviewshallbebornebythepartyseekingreviewintheSuperiorCourtandnotranscriptsorrecordsshallbepreparedorprovidedpriortoreceiptofpaymentforthem.

17.13.150 Vested Rights:A subdivision shall be governed by the terms of approv-al of the final plat,and the statutes,ordinances,and regulations ineffectatthetimeofapprovalpursuanttoRCW58.17.150 (1)and (3)for a period of five (5)years after final plat approval unless theCouncilfindsthatachangeinconditionscreatesaseriousthreattothepublichealthorsafetyinthesubdivision.Any lots in a finalplatfiledforrecordshallbeavalidlandusenotwithstandinganychangeinzoninglawsforaperiodoffive(5)years from the date offiling.
17.13.160 Appeals:Any decision approving or disapproving any final short subdi-vision plat shall be reviewable for unlawful,arbitrary,Capricious orcorruptactionornon-action by writ of review before the SuperiorCourtofGrantCounty.Said application for a writ of review shall bemadetothecourtwithinthirty(30)days from any decision to bereviewed.The cost of transcriptions of all records ordered certifiedbythecourtforsuchreviewshallbebornebythepartyseekingreviewintheSuperiorCourtandnotranscriptsshallbepreparedoriprovidedpriortoreceiptofpaymentforthem.
